Output 593dab7b184362a8a74948fcecc3457dda48eae9edb2245398f1a165c27a083c:2

value
49361228
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ec1a981df71c6ee7c05a28db0636c81757a38a6 OP_EQUAL
address
3AL3STTnh6zJcUgiVFbyD4tK3po4NgLNRR
transaction
593dab7b184362a8a74948fcecc3457dda48eae9edb2245398f1a165c27a083c
spent
true